Legal Assistant, Global Entertainment Legal

Amazon Music is looking for a talented Legal Assistant, located in London, to support our growing European Global Entertainment Legal team (Amazon Music, Prime Video, Amazon MGM Studios, Audible, Twitch, and Amazon Games). We are looking for someone who can independently and quickly complete high volumes of administrative tasks and projects, can identify and implement contracting and other process improvements, and loves learning new subject matters and issues.

The successful candidate will possess the ability to efficiently collaborate with Amazon’s entertainment legal and business teams, prioritise competing demands effectively, and solve problems proactively and creatively.

Key job responsibilities
The successful candidate’s responsibilities will include administering contracts, identifying and implementing automation/simplification projects, supporting the adoption of legal AI tools, as well as general administrative tasks for entertainment legal and business clients, such as offsite and pro bono work coordination. The role also involves project management including information sharing, gathering metrics, and preparing reports.

About the team
The role supports an international team, with lawyers in the UK and across the EU. The role is also closely integrated with colleagues in the US, and some of the work will be global in reach and impact. Some international travel is to be expected.
